Our history
An independent industrial group, since 1997
Since 1997, Verdoso has been an independent industrial group founded by Franck Ullmann to invest equity in mid-sized companies and transform them sustainably. With 2,600 employees, the group now controls 14 companies generating together nearly €600M in revenue.
A carve-out specialist, Verdoso has completed 35 acquisitions, applying its method to revitalise non-strategic activities divested by large groups: Estamfor (Arcelor), Polyane (Elf Atochem), Bouguet Pau (Pernod Ricard), NUM (Schneider Electric), Aptunion (Kerry Group), Cloisons Partena & Clips (Lafarge), Kompass (Natixis) or The Kooples (Maus).
